Wyn’s got a great rant post today about how it’s not just about killing the boss.

As usual, she’s spot on with this one.  Some nights that you get all the bosses down are less satisfying as a raid as nights where everyone’s got their game together and you take on hard stuff, even if you don’t take out the new boss.  And there’s a lot of time in-between boss fights that (at least for me) is as influential as the bosses in terms of “raid morale”.
